[0044] Such as figure 1 As shown, the edge computing-based industrial sensor signal collection method shown in the overall schematic diagram of the implementation of the present invention mainly adopts a "divide and conquer" method to divide it into three steps, namely local information collection, regional information collection and global information collection.
[0045] Local information collection process such as figure 2 As shown, the sensor signal collector receives information collected by multiple sensors, and analyzes and processes different types of information from different sources. The processing method is as follows:
[0046] 1. For digital signals, the sensor signal collector will record the change of its high / low level signal and the time of occurrence. The storage format of its data is as attached image 3 As shown, where "D" means that the information is a digital signal, "Num(i)" is the i-th sensor, and "0 / 1" is the high and low level signal of the sensor ...
